BTOB (Seo Eunkwang, Lee Minhyuk, Lee Changsub, Lim Hyunsik, Peniel, and Yook Sungjae) is set to make a comeback as a complete group in early May 2023.

On April 5, 2023, Cube Entertainment, BTOB’s agency, officially announced to Newsen, “BTOB will release a new album in early May.” They also revealed that the filming for the new music video had been completed at the end of March.

This album will be BTOB’s first release in one year and three months.

Previously, BTOB released their third full-length album ‘Be Together’ in February of last year. Despite being the group’s first album after a four-year military hiatus, it received immense love from music fans worldwide. At the time, the title track “The Song” topped both domestic and international music charts. Not only the title track but also all the tracks from the album ranked high on charts, proving the album’s widespread popularity.

Following that, BTOB held a successful 10th-anniversary concert ‘BTOB 10TH ANNIVERSARY CONCERT 2022 BTOB TIME [Be Together]’ on December 30th and 31st last year and January 1st this year at the Olympic Park KSPO DOME (formerly Gymnastics Stadium) in Songpa-gu, Seoul.

On March 18th and 19th, BTOB also successfully held their solo fan meeting ‘BTOB OFFICIAL FANCLUB MELODY 5TH FAN MEETING [MELODY COMPANY Training Camp]’ at the Olympic Park SK Handball Stadium in Songpa-gu, Seoul. Both the concert and fan meeting sold out, demonstrating BTOB’s unwavering popularity.
